Oxford Ionics, now part of IonQ, is pioneering the next generation of quantum computing. Using our world-leading trapped-ion technology, we’re building the most powerful, accurate and reliable quantum systems to tackle problems that today’s supercomputers cannot solve. Joining Oxford Ionics means becoming part of a global IonQ team that is transforming the future of quantum technology - faster, at scale, and with real world impact.
IonQ, Inc. [NYSE: IONQ] is the world’s leading quantum company delivering solutions to solve the world’s most complex problems. IonQ’s newest generation quantum computers, IonQ Tempo and IonQ Forte Enterprise, are the latest in cutting-edge systems that have been helping customers and partners such as Amazon Web Services, AstraZeneca, and NVIDIA achieve 20x performance results. The company achieved 99.99% two-qubit gate fidelity, setting a world record in quantum computing performance in 2025. The company is accelerating its technology roadmap and intends to deliver the world’s most powerful quantum computers with 2 million qubits by 2030 to accelerate innovation in drug discovery, materials science, financial modelling, logistics, cybersecurity, and defence. IonQ’s advancements in quantum networking position the company as a leader in building the quantum internet.
What to Expect:
IonQ is building the world’s leading quantum computing company, and we are looking for a Senior Account Executive to help grow our commercial presence across the UKI. This is a high-impact, market-building role at the front edge of quantum adoption. You will be responsible for identifying, developing and closing strategic opportunities across enterprise, government, defence, research, HPC, AI, cloud and advanced technology markets. The role requires someone who can operate with senior technical and commercial stakeholders, shape complex opportunities from first principles, and position IonQ as a critical partner in next-generation compute.
You will bring IonQ’s platform offering across quantum hardware, software, networking and applications to organisations looking to solve problems that sit beyond the limits of classical computing. This is not a conventional sales role. You will be helping customers understand where quantum can create value, how it fits into their long-term technology strategy, and why IonQ is the right partner to help them get there.
What you'll be responsible for:
- You will build and own a high value pipeline across the UK, developing relationships with senior leaders across enterprise, government, defence, hyperscalers, AI labs, HPC centres, national research organisations and strategic technology partners.
- You will lead complex sales cycles from early market education and opportunity qualification through to technical discovery, proposal development, negotiation and contract execution.
- You will work closely with IonQ’s Product, Engineering, Field Engineering and Customer Success teams to translate technical capability into clear customer value.
- This role will require you to create new demand, not simply respond to existing buying cycles. You will need to educate the market, build trust with technical and executive stakeholders and navigate complex, multi year, multi stakeholder opportunities.
Requirements:
We are looking for a senior commercial operator with significant experience selling complex, high value technology into enterprise, government or infrastructure led environments. You will likely have experience in deep tech, cloud, AI, HPC, advanced infrastructure, networking, defence, research, engineering, scientific computing or another technically sophisticated market.
You should bring a strong track record of building pipeline, opening new markets and closing complex, multi-million-pound opportunities. You will be comfortable engaging with CTOs, CIOs, infrastructure leaders, research organisations, technical buyers and commercial decision makers.
You do not need to be a quantum expert from day one, but you must be technically curious, credible with sophisticated customers, and able to translate complex technology into business value.
Experience selling emerging or technically complex products into the UK market would be highly valuable, particularly where the buying process involves technical validation, long-term strategic planning and senior stakeholder alignment.
